Fashion shoot provides a closer look at Samsung’s upcoming Gear S2 smartwatch

A Samsung produced fashion shoot promoting the newly announced Galaxy Note 5 and Galaxy S6 Edge+ also shed more light on the upcoming Gear S2 smartwatch. While the photos themselves don't provide any hints on functionality, they suggest that images revealed early this morning are of the device itself, rather than just a mock-up design.

"Fashion is forever changing," said Samsung in a look book highlighting the shoot. "Like style's greatest innovators, Samsung is devoted to wildly recreating and revamping the rules of fashion and tech."

"This season, Samsung takes a brave step forward by reimaging the classic circular watch, infusing it with functional technology and a touch of creativity. This new wearable device is a testament of Samsung's continual heritage as a wild innovator – creating a stunningly unique experience inspired by the fashion industry."

Previously revealed details made available to developers suggest that the rounded wearable will feature a rotating bezel as a key form of input, and a multitude of sensors. These include an accelerometer, heart-rate monitor, pressure sensor, magnetic sensor and GPS. Rumoured specifications include a Samsung-made Exynos 3472 1.2GHz dual-core processor, 768MB of RAM, 4GB of external storage, and a 250mAh.

Samsung will officially unveil the Gear S2 at its press conference at German tech conference IFA on September 3 (Berlin time).
